Gas Turbines s
In much of the world today for
base-load, intermediate or peaking duty, gas turbine-based power
generation is the technology of choice for producing low-cost electricity.
offers a complete product
line of 50 and 60 Hz gas turbines ranging from 67 to 265 megawatts.
Our scope of supply covers gas
turbines in various scope packages such as Component Packages, Power
Islands, and complete turnkey s.
We offer both simple cycle and
combined cycle s configured to customers' specific requirements.

Steam Turbines s
Steam turbines and plants from are among the most
powerful and competitive in the world. Improved efficiency and
emissions-reducing in-furnace and post-combustion measures allow them to
comply with even the most stringent environmental standards.
offers a full spectrum of 50 and 60 Hz steam turbines and steam
turbine s covering most application requirements in the output
range up to 1100 MW.
For highest efficiency electricity production we have developed a line of
turbines ranging from 50 to 1100 MW. For highly flexible co-generation/industrial
applications we offer solutions from 1 to 150 MW.
Our reference steam SSP5-5000, SSP5-6000, SSP5-6000 covers the
most frequently ordered output ranges (300-500 MW, 500-700 MW and 700-1000
MW respectively). This design integrates advanced engineering into a
modular reference plant concept.
For lower life-cycle costs we have developed, refined and implemented the
technology for supercritical steam in numerous plants,
and thus made efficiencies of 46% and above possible. Our State-of-the-art
technology, including steam turbines, generators, BENSON boiler
technology and I&C systems are key in achieving this.

Effectively combating the greenhouse effect calls for energy generation
that does not add to CO2 emissions. And this is exactly the basic idea
behind biomass s: to take advantage of this naturally occurring
fuel as an energy source in a way that is useful, environmentally sound
and cost-effective, and thus to contribute effectively to the protection
of the environment. Because the carbon dioxide emissions produced by
burning natural fuels are reabsorbed through plant photosynthesis during
the next growing period, no additional carbon dioxide enters the
environment.
As a result, government-supported programs have been established all over
the world to increase investor interest in this future-oriented
technology. These can also be of benefit to you.
As your turnkey project partner, we supply biomass s with
capacities up to 50 MWel that cost-effectively generate heat and
electricity using ecologically sound technology.
Our plants are specially designed
for use with various fuel sources, including by-products of the wood
processing industry, waste wood and by-products of the agricultural and
forest industries such as residues from olive oil production, bagasse from
sugar production and rice husks. In cooperation with our customers, who
are experienced operators, we have developed standardized plant designs to
suit a wide range of industrial applications.
Input from operators is
reflected in our standardized biomass technology concept, SiecoLine
BioPower. Having set a goal of offering high-availability plants to the
market, we developed SiecoLine BioPower as a product-type biomass power
plant.
With input from experienced
operators and suppliers it is based on a design-to-operate principle. The
is based on a modular system. It incorporates not only modules
used in traditional fossil-fuel s such as turbine generators,
condenser plants, and feedwater systems, but also biomass-specific modules
such as the steam generator and fuel handling systems.
We also looked at process engineering, economics and availability criteria
in selecting the optimum elements for a modular system. The scope of
standardization covers software, engineering and plant equipment.
Experience gathered in the construction of numerous industrial power
plants, including several biomass-fired plants, was channeled into the
system.

The three shaft industrial gas turbine SGT-500 is a light weight, high efficiency, heavy duty machine. It operates reliably in the 15-20 MW power range and can handle a variety of fuels. For both, industrial and mechanical drive, the SGT-500 is a proven unit. The SGT-500 is available as a factory assembled package and provides an excellent power-to-weight ratio. Moreover, the SGT-500 has successfully undergone a comprehensive test program on heavy fuel oil for marine applications.
In order to make the best use of changes in the volumetric flow from inlet to outlet, the SST-700 turbine is divided into two different modules: a high-pressure turbine (HP) and a low-pressure turbine (LP), operating at different speeds. The two modules are combined to provide the turbine configuration that is most suitable for a specific application. However, each module can also be utilized on its own, e.g. the high-pressure module can be used as a separate back-pressure unit.
Optimum performance is assured by choosing dimensions for each cylinder appropriate to volumetric flow and by using two different and optimized speeds for the HP and LP turbines. Internally controlled process steam extraction provides a constant extraction pressure over a broad range of steam flows, a feature that makes the SST-700 steam turbines both flexible and easy to operate. Bleed extractions are available and can be equipped with external pressure control valves.
With a symmetrical barrel type casing and small dimensions of the hot parts, resulting in low thermal and mechanical inertia, the SST-700 turbine can accept very short start-up times and rapid load changes.
